Product Description
SA1-III, chemically identified as KP1 and assigned CAS number 2673230-58-3, is a synthetic bioactive peptide that has become a prominent focus of modern cosmetic peptide research. Known for its capacity to promote collagen regeneration, dermal restructuring, and anti-aging effects, SA1-III represents a breakthrough in peptide-based skin rejuvenation technologies.
At its molecular level, SA1-III functions as a signal peptide, transmitting biological messages to dermal fibroblasts to stimulate collagen production and improve extracellular matrix organization. Through this biomimetic mechanism, it helps restore structural integrity to aged or photo-damaged skin, offering a highly valuable research model for the study of wrinkle reduction and tissue regeneration.
Researchers have found that SA1-III increases type I and III collagen synthesis, which are critical components of skin firmness and elasticity. In cell-based assays, it enhances fibroblast activity, promotes cell proliferation, and reduces the expression of matrix metalloproteinases (MMPs)—enzymes that degrade collagen and accelerate visible aging. By modulating these cellular processes, SA1-III contributes to skin smoothness, resilience, and hydration retention.
The peptide’s activity extends to protecting cells against oxidative stress and environmental insults such as UV radiation. Its antioxidant capabilities help neutralize free radicals, thereby supporting long-term dermal preservation. In addition, SA1-III influences cell–matrix interactions by regulating integrin expression, improving dermal adhesion, and enhancing the mechanical stability of connective tissue structures.
In cosmetic research contexts, SA1-III has been used to model the restoration of collagen networks, tissue elasticity, and skin texture uniformity. Its anti-aging profile makes it a leading candidate in peptide research related to wrinkle smoothing, firmness improvement, and visible rejuvenation without invasive procedures.

Mechanism of Action
The biological mechanism of SA1-III centers on its ability to mimic natural skin growth factors that regulate collagen synthesis and extracellular matrix dynamics. Acting as a signal peptide, SA1-III binds to fibroblast receptors and activates intracellular signaling cascades, particularly the TGF-β/SMAD pathway. This pathway is well known for its role in regulating collagen gene expression and tissue remodeling.
Once internalized, SA1-III promotes fibroblast proliferation and increases the expression of structural proteins such as collagen types I and III, fibronectin, and elastin. These proteins are essential for maintaining the skin’s mechanical strength and elasticity. The peptide also downregulates the expression of matrix metalloproteinases (MMP-1 and MMP-9), which are responsible for collagen degradation during aging and UV exposure.
By maintaining a favorable balance between synthesis and degradation, SA1-III helps preserve the integrity of the extracellular matrix. It also enhances the synthesis of glycosaminoglycans (GAGs), which are hydrating molecules crucial for maintaining dermal volume and moisture content.
Studies suggest that SA1-III’s activity extends beyond fibroblasts to keratinocytes, where it supports epidermal repair and improves barrier recovery after irritation. In oxidative stress models, SA1-III reduces reactive oxygen species accumulation and enhances antioxidant enzyme activity, further protecting skin cells from aging-related damage.
This dual action—stimulating regeneration while preventing degradation—makes SA1-III an ideal peptide for scientific investigation into non-invasive anti-aging strategies. Researchers studying dermal rejuvenation mechanisms often use SA1-III as a benchmark model for bioactive collagen-promoting peptides.

Side Effects
In laboratory settings, SA1-III demonstrates excellent biocompatibility and stability, showing no significant cytotoxic effects within standard concentration ranges. It is considered safe for in vitro and ex vivo research applications. However, as with all synthetic peptides, researchers are advised to handle SA1-III with sterile techniques and avoid multiple freeze–thaw cycles that can degrade peptide structure.
Although no adverse biological reactions have been reported in research models, this compound is not intended for human or veterinary application. It must only be used in laboratory studies focusing on cosmetic peptide function, molecular anti-aging mechanisms, and collagen restoration research.
